Yelp is a multi-national company founded in San Francisco, California. It develops, hosts, and markets the Yelp cell app, which publishes crowd-sourced evaluations about nearby eateries. The organization also trains small companies to reply to evaluations responsibly, hosts social activities for reviewers, and gives records about organizations, together with fitness inspection rankings.

OpenTable is an actual-time eating place-reservation provider. The firm offers online reservations at approximately 31,000 upscale eating places around the sector, seating some 15 million diners a month. The organization changed into based in 1998. Reservations are free to give up users; the organization expenses eating places month-to-month and consistent with reservation costs for their use of the system.

Urbanspoon is a restaurant data and recommendation service based in 2006. The site combines consumer opinions with those of critics and food bloggers for thousands of eating places. However, what simply sets Urban Spoon aside is their rather beneficial iPhone app that lets you without problems find nearby restaurant options, filtered through cuisine, neighborhood, and charge. A utility that enables human beings to locate nearby, in-season meals have just been released for the iPhone. Titled Locavore.

In Season – Locavore tells you what is currently in season, how much longer it will likely be in season, and what will be in the season quickly.

Markets – With the assist of Localharvest.Org, this app factors you to the nearest farmers’ markets. It should be factored me to about 15 markets in a 13-mile variety and appropriately points me to the two closest to my residence. There’s one about eight miles from the house that is open 12 months-spherical that I didn’t understand about. Good to recognize.

Food – You can browse by meals, from almonds to zucchini, and discover wherein within the U.S. It’s far presently in season. There are also links to articles approximately the foods and recipes for them on Epicurious.Com.
